Abstract

A security sensor device includes: a plurality of sensor units each of which includes an infrared ray detection element having a visual field in a predetermined target direction, the plurality of sensor units aligned in a predetermined arrangement direction; a plurality of optical systems through which detection rays transmit from a corresponding detection area to each infrared ray detection element, the plurality of optical systems aligned in the predetermined arrangement direction; a target object detection circuit into which an output signal is input from each infrared ray detection element; and a switching unit which is configured to change a configuration between each of the plurality of sensor units and the plurality of optical systems according to a user operation, so that two detections of low-place mounting detection and high-place mounting detection are respectively performed.
